Course structure

• Infrastructure Financing Landscape in Developing Countries
• Public Private Partnerships (PPPs) in Infrastructure Projects
• Financial Analysis and Modeling for Infrastructure Projects
• Risk Management in Infrastructure Financing
• Sustainable Infrastructure Development
• Legal and Regulatory Frameworks in Infrastructure Financing
• Project Evaluation and Due Diligence
• Infrastructure Project Management
• Case Studies in Infrastructure Financing
